A P,C correlation experiment also requires that we use a predefined coupling constant value to determine the mixing time. A brief look at the proton decoupled carbon-13 spectrum (Fig.14) shows that is very large (around 200 Hz), while the long-range JPC values are much smaller (around 5-10 Hz). [Pg.45]

Thus tin chemical shifts are of considerable use in structural studies. In addition, tin-element coupling constants are easily visible, and particularly in proton and carbon-13 spectra the relevant coupling constant values are of diagnostic use for example both tin-proton and tin-carbon coupling constants show a Karplus-type behaviour. [Pg.67]

Lead-proton and lead-carbon coupling constant values have structural uses, as with tin. Lead chemical shifts are quite sensitive to temperature variations. [Pg.72]

The limits of the original BIRD-FIMBC sequence and the excellent /ci 1 filter quality of the double tuned G-BIRD element is exemplified in the spectra obtained with the molecule 1,3-butadiynyl (ferf-butyl) diphenyl-silane (Figure 6). This molecule provides a stringent test, since it contains all together aliphatic, aromatic and acetylenic protons, and the corresponding ch coupling constant values vary from 125 to 260 Flz. [Pg.315]

Hie coupling constants values of H-16 allowed the determination of the configuration at C-16. In 189, H-16 must be axially oriented, antiperiplanar with axial H-17, because one of the coupling constants is 9.5 Hz. On the other hand, H-16 in 190 must be equatorially oriented. The different configuration at C-16 deeply influences the chemical shift of H-15a, which is strongly shielded in 189 with respect to 190 (0.37 ppm versus 1.13 ppm). [Pg.113]

The employment of NMR-active isotopes permits to access experimental parameters which are intrinsically difficult to measure, unless a significant concentration of the sugar is present in the NMR tube. For instance, aqueous solutions of N-acetyIncuraminic acid, labeled with 13C at Cl, C2, and/or C3, were analyzed to detect and quantify the various chemical species present in equilibrium at different pHs. In fact, in addition to the expected a and (3 pyranose forms, acyclic keto, keto hydrate and enol forms were identified on the basis of 13C NMR spectroscopic data. Besides, DFT methods were employed to predict the effect of enol and hydrate structure on the coupling constant values Jc,u and /c c involving C2 and C3, finding that 2/c2,h3 can be safely used to differentiate the cis and tram isomers of the enol forms.9... [Pg.334]

The extensive delocalization and aromatic character of pyridones, pyrones, etc. are shown by their chemical shift and coupling constant values (Table 8). By contrast, pyrans and thiins show chemical shifts characteristic of alkenic systems (Table 9). For these and for rings containing only a single endocyclic bond (Table 10), H NMR spectroscopy offers a most useful tool for structure determination. [Pg.27]
